(Bonn) – DHL Express contributes to the establishment of trade relations between Israel and the United Arab Emirates (UAE): Following the recently reached peace agreement, trade between the two countries began on September 15. These developments also strengthen the DHL network by connecting significant hubs in metropolises like Tel Aviv and Dubai.
“At DHL, we firmly believe that globalization and open borders are key to enhancing economic productivity around the world,” says John Pearson, CEO of DHL Express. “With the implementation of the peace agreement between Israel and the United Arab Emirates, our global DHL network has enabled the rapid establishment of new logistics routes between the two countries. We are convinced that both countries and the entire region will benefit from the growing trade.”
Commemorative Coin as the First Shipment

Yair Biton, CEO DHL Express Israel with the limited edition of a commemorative coin that he sent to his colleagues in the United Arab Emirates to celebrate the peace agreement.
With a special shipment, DHL became the first logistics company to deliver a product from Israel to the United Arab Emirates. After receiving the official approval, Yair Biton, CEO of DHL Express Israel, sent the limited edition of a commemorative coin celebrating the peace agreement to his colleagues in the United Arab Emirates. The Israeli mint, Israel Coins and Medals Corporation, had minted the coin for this historic occasion.
Yair Biton stated: “Beyond the vast potential that trade between the business communities on both sides offers, the UAE can be the gateway to the Arab world for Israeli companies. Our international network enables our customers new cross-border shipping, true to our mission: ‘Connecting people, improving lives’.”
New Route Strengthens Trade and Commerce
Geoff Walsh, Country Manager of DHL Express UAE, explains: “DHL has always supported the economic initiatives of the UAE government. The opening of our service route between the United Arab Emirates and Israel will further promote trade and commerce between the two countries and invigorate bilateral relations. Together, we are working to promote investment, collaboration, and knowledge exchange between these key economic sectors.”
